How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outer San Jacinto?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outer San Jacinto Studio Apartments | $1,842 | $1,105 | $2,215 |
| Outer San Jacinto 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,108 | $900 | $3,223 |
| Outer San Jacinto 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,516 | $1,275 | $3,366 |
| Outer San Jacinto 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,063 | $1,900 | $4,198 |
| Outer San Jacinto 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,516 | $3,122 | $3,889 |
